Abstract

1. Technical Result Increase in stability of liquid aerosol composition. 2. Essence A liquid composition for use in an aerosol inhaler comprising an active material, a propellant containing a hydrofluoroalkane, a cosolvent and optionally a low volatility component is stabilized by adding a small amount of mineral acid and using a suitable can having part or all of its internal metallic surfaces made of stainless steel, anodized aluminium or lined with an inert organic coating. 3. Field of Application Medicine.
